在当今数字化转型的浪潮中,构建高可用、高并发且具备极致弹性的IT架构已成为企业的核心诉求。负载均衡系统作为流量调度的关键枢纽,其市场格局呈现出多元化、分层化的竞争态势。 主流的负载均衡系统公司主要分为三大阵营:以F5 Networks为代表的传统硬件巨头,以Nginx和HAProxy为核心的开源软件先锋,以及以阿里云、AWS为首的云原生服务提供商,以深信服为代表的国产厂商在特定领域也展现出强劲实力,企业在选型时,不应盲目追求品牌,而应基于业务场景、性能指标及成本控制进行综合考量,构建软硬结合或云原生的混合架构才是最优解。

传统硬件负载均衡巨头:性能与安全的堡垒
在金融、电信等对数据安全性和极端吞吐量有严苛要求的行业,硬件负载均衡设备依然占据统治地位,这类设备通过专用集成电路(ASIC)芯片处理流量,具备无可比拟的转发效率。
F5 Networks 是该领域的绝对领导者,其BIG-IP LTM(本地流量管理器)不仅是负载均衡器,更是全代理应用交付控制器(ADC),F5的核心优势在于其强大的OSI七层处理能力和深度包检测(DPI)技术,它能够卸载服务器端的SSL/TLS加密任务,显著减轻后端服务器压力,F5在Web应用防火墙(WAF)和DDoS防护方面的集成度极高,适合对安全性要求极高的核心交易系统。
A10 Networks 是另一家值得关注的厂商,A10以其高性能的Thunder系列产品著称,尤其在4层负载均衡和DDoS缓解方面表现优异,相比于F5,A10在某些特定场景下提供了更高的性价比,且在IPv6迁移和全球服务器负载均衡(GSLB)方面拥有成熟的技术方案,常被用于大型互联网的边缘节点调度。
云原生负载均衡服务:弹性与自动化的典范
随着云计算的普及,负载均衡功能逐渐云服务化,云厂商提供的负载均衡(SLB/ELB)将软件定义网络(SDN)技术发挥到极致,实现了与计算、存储资源的无缝联动。
阿里云 提供的负载均衡(ALB/CLB)是国内市场的标杆产品,其应用型负载均衡(ALB)专门面向高弹性的七层流量调度,支持千万级并发和毫秒级弹性伸缩,阿里云SLB的最大优势在于其与容器服务(ACK)和函数计算的深度集成,能够自动感知后端Pod的健康状态,非常适合微服务架构和云原生应用。
AWS (Amazon Web Services) 的Elastic Load Balancing (ELB) 包含了Classic Load Balancer、Network Load Balancer (NLB) 和 Application Load Balancer (ALB),特别是ALB,它支持基于主机名、路径的路由规则,是构建微服务网关的首选,AWS的优势在于其全球生态,结合Global Accelerator,用户可以轻松实现跨区域的流量调度,解决全球访问延迟问题。
腾讯云 和华为云 也在该领域占据重要席位,腾讯云的CLB在游戏行业应用广泛,针对长连接和高并发场景做了深度优化;华为云的ELB则依托于华为强大的网络硬件积累,在企业级市场表现稳健,尤其在混合云场景下的跨云负载均衡方案具有独特优势。
开源软件方案:灵活与定制化的首选
对于追求极致成本控制和技术定制化的互联网公司而言,开源负载均衡软件是底层架构的基石。
Nginx (及其商业版Nginx Plus) 是目前全球最流行的负载均衡软件,它以事件驱动和异步非阻塞模型著称,能够以极低的内存消耗处理海量并发连接,Nginx不仅支持HTTP/HTTPS协议,还具备强大的反向代理和静态缓存功能,在微服务网关(如Kubernetes Ingress)中,Nginx几乎是默认的标准配置。

HAProxy 则以其稳定性和纯粹的负载均衡性能闻名,不同于Nginx兼顾Web服务器功能,HAProxy专注于四层和七层代理,在Linux环境下通常能达到线速转发,许多对转发性能要求极高的金融核心系统,会选择HAProxy作为底层转发组件,配合Keepalived实现高可用集群。
国产化专业厂商:合规与特色功能的补充
在信创(信息技术应用创新)背景下,国产负载均衡厂商迎来了发展机遇。
深信服 的应用交付AD(Application Delivery)产品在国内市场份额领先,深信服的优势在于其功能集成度极高,除了负载均衡,还集成了流量审计、行为管理和上网优化等功能,对于既要解决流量分发,又要满足合规审计要求的企业用户,深信服提供了一体化的解决方案。
迪普科技 也是国内不可忽视的力量,其负载均衡产品在运营商和政府行业应用广泛,以高可靠性和国产芯片适配见长,能够很好地适配国产CPU和操作系统环境。
专业的选型建议与解决方案
面对众多厂商,企业不应陷入“选择困难症”。构建分层分级的负载均衡架构是最佳实践。
在流量入口层,建议使用云厂商SLB或硬件F5/A10,用于抵御DDoS攻击、处理SSL卸载和全局流量调度,确保入口的安全与高性能。
在微服务网关层,推荐使用Nginx或云原生Ingress,利用其灵活的配置能力进行细粒度的路由分发和服务治理。
在数据库与缓存层,可以采用HAProxy或LVS,专门针对四层TCP流量进行高性能转发,确保数据读写的高效性。
对于混合云环境,建议引入GSLB(全局服务器负载均衡)技术,利用DNS智能解析或F5的GSLB功能,实现跨数据中心、跨公有云与私有云的流量容灾,这种“硬件兜底、云原生扩展、开源定制”的混合架构,既能保证核心业务的稳定性,又能兼顾边缘业务的弹性与成本效益。

相关问答
Q1:硬件负载均衡(如F5)和软件负载均衡(如Nginx)的核心区别是什么?
A: 核心区别在于实现原理与性能上限,硬件负载均衡(F5)基于专用ASIC芯片,操作系统是专用的,处理网络流量的效率极高,且功能集成度高(如WAF、SSL加速),适合处理海量并发和复杂的安全需求,但成本昂贵且扩展性相对较差,软件负载均衡(Nginx)基于通用操作系统(Linux),利用CPU进行计算,虽然单机性能略逊于专用硬件,但具有极高的灵活性、低成本和易于横向扩展(通过增加服务器节点)的特点,非常适合云原生和快速迭代的互联网业务。
Q2:企业如何判断是否需要从自建Nginx迁移到云厂商SLB或F5?
A: 判断企业是否需要迁移主要看三个指标:并发规模、运维复杂度和安全合规要求,如果业务并发量突破千万级,且Nginx集群的维护成本过高,或者需要复杂的四层安全防护和SSL硬件加速,建议迁移到F5或云SLB,如果企业业务全面上云,为了利用云的自动伸缩能力,云SLB是必选项,反之,如果业务处于初创期,流量较小且团队技术栈偏向开源,自建Nginx依然是性价比最高的选择。
互动环节:
您的企业目前在业务架构中采用的是哪种负载均衡方案?是坚守传统的硬件堡垒,还是已经全面拥抱云原生?欢迎在评论区分享您的架构实践经验,我们将针对您的具体场景提供进一步的优化建议。
图片来源于AI模型,如侵权请联系管理员。作者:酷小编,如若转载,请注明出处:https://www.kufanyun.com/ask/300021.html


评论列表(2条)
这篇文章写得挺实在的,负载均衡在现在数字化时代确实不可或缺。作为读者,我觉得国内厂商如阿里云和华为云性能靠谱,但选哪家还得看企业具体需求,毕竟每家的特色不一样。
@木木7910:说得太对了!文章确实挺实在的。阿里云和华为云性能确实稳,但我也觉得腾讯云在性价比上挺有优势。选哪家真得结合企业需求,比如业务规模和预算,多试试 demo 最靠谱。个人经验,别光看性能,服务响应也很关键。